你查询的IP:[124.220.19.7]  地理位置:中国–上海–上海

最新查询203.86.220.99 116.60.56.123 210.21.205.74 120.111.70.139 202.192.15.83 121.56.229.48 123.103.111.215 218.249.91.232 121.248.16.66 124.220.19.7 117.75.211.23 202.20.120.80 202.122.32.76 123.242.127.109 122.112.114.105 202.131.208.116 125.31.192.114 202.38.152.74 221.224.71.54 123.232.191.187 203.166.160.243 123.108.208.57 202.91.128.55 117.121.192.112 58.192.9.63 221.133.224.246 116.58.128.208 221.198.213.1 202.90.224.157 202.158.160.168 218.240.88.177